Carr Center to Host 35th Annual Cake Auction

ZANESVILLE, Ohio- The Carr Center will be hosting its 35th Annual Cake Auction virtually this year.
This year, businesses and companies are asked to have their cakes prepared by professional bakers, whether that’s from a business or store front due to Covid safety. Incentives from the businesses are included with each cake.
“We love to see your creativity with the cakes and the incentives, both parts are very important to us, we have some really cool stuff already,” said Carr Center Executive Director Becky Clawson.
The Carr Center is expecting 415 entries. As of now, there are 215. The deadline has been extended online until next Friday for those who wish to still enter.
“In the past, this event has been very successful for us and actually has kept the center running in hard times, so we really depend on these funds every year and this year is no different,” said Clawson
The auction will be live on the WHIZ radio on April 28th and 29th, from 8 to 5:30 p.m. To bid on a cake, you can text or call the Carr Center at 740-453-5417. Videos and pictures of the cake entries will be posted on the Carr Center’s website and Facebook page.
